Brand: Learning Resources
Learning Resources Tangrams make it easy for the whole class can practice problem solving. Little learners can practice comparing, composing, and decomposing shapes. They're ideal as math manipulatives! For grades K and up! The Learning Resources Classpack Tangrams Feature: 30 tangrams in 4 assorted colors Sturdy plastic bucket for storage Activity Guide
Features:
- Tangrams are ancient Chinese puzzles made of a square divided into seven geometric shapes
- Practice comparing, composing, and decomposing shapes
- Enough pieces for the whole class
- 30 Tangram sets in 4 assorted colors
- includes plastic bucket and activity guide
- Ideal for ages 5+
